Why Traditional Reviews Are Ineffective
Numerous statistics illustrate the shortcomings of annual performance reviews. A significant 70% of HR managers deem these reviews ineffective, while 68% of employees agree that they often induce stress. Many view the annual review process as subjective, leading to a perception of bias in evaluations. Approximately 55% of workers assert that annual reviews do not enhance their performance. Organizations utilizing these outdated methods experience considerable disengagement, with only 10% of U.S. workers feeling engaged after receiving negative feedback.
The Importance of Real-Time Feedback
In contrast, implementing continuous feedback has shown promising results. Companies that prioritize real-time feedback report a 14% increase in employee engagement. When employees receive timely input about their performance, they feel empowered and accountable; 80% of them thrive in environments with ongoing feedback mechanisms. Furthermore, continuous feedback nurtures a culture of improvement, as it encourages regular check-ins between managers and employees. Such discussions not only address performance issues promptly but also facilitate professional development and skill acquisition, benefiting both individuals and organizations.

Using Predictive Analytics for Goal Setting
Predictive analytics enhances the goal-setting process by forecasting future employee performance based on historical data. This capability allows you to tailor objectives to each individual’s strengths and aspirations, ensuring that goals are both ambitious and attainable. Utilizing predictive models, such as decision trees and regression analysis, helps in identifying trends and patterns crucial for effective planning.
The application of predictive analytics spans across various industries, including healthcare and retail, demonstrating its versatility and efficiency. For instance, healthcare organizations like Kaiser Permanente leverage these tools to identify patients likely to deteriorate, leading to proactive care. Retailers, like PepsiCo, monitor stock levels to prevent out-of-stock situations, directly impacting sales optimization.
| Industry | Application of Predictive Analytics | 
|---|---|
| Healthcare | Detecting patients at risk of readmissions | 
| Retail | Monitoring stock levels and preventing out-of-stock situations | 
| Airlines | Ticket pricing based on historical travel trends | 
| Manufacturing | Optimizing maintenance schedules | 
| Water Management | Minimizing water loss through infrastructure monitoring |

Managing Privacy Concerns with AI
As organizations increasingly incorporate AI into their performance management systems, the importance of data privacy and AI security comes to the forefront. Navigating the complexities of privacy regulations and compliance is essential for maintaining trust and protecting sensitive employee data.
Data Privacy Regulations and Performance Management Systems
Today, organizations are generating an estimated 2.5 quintillion bytes of data daily. This vast amount of information raises critical questions about data privacy and the ethical use of personal data. Performance management systems must comply with reg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) to safeguard employee information effectively. The misuse of data, as seen in incidents like the Cambridge Analytica scandal, highlights the need for robust privacy protocols. AI technologies can unintentionally infer sensitive information from seemingly unrelated data, increasing risks that organizations need to address.
Ensuring Security in AI-Driven Performance Tools
AI security must be a key consideration in the development of performance management tools. Cybercrimes currently affect 80% of businesses globally, emphasizing the importance of implementing strong security measures. Ongoing monitoring and oversight of AI systems are crucial to mitigating biases and protecting individual privacy. Without these precautions, AI algorithms might perpetuate existing discrimination patterns, ultimately impacting hiring and employment decisions. Responsible development of AI should prioritize ethical data collection and transparency to foster a culture of trust within organizations.
| Data Privacy Challenge | Potential Consequences | Best Practices | 
|---|---|---|
| Unauthorized Data Collection | Loss of employee trust, legal penalties | Obtain explicit consent for data usage | 
| Data Breaches | Financial loss, reputational damage | Implement robust security measures | 
| Algorithmic Bias | Stereotyping, discrimination | Regularly audit AI systems for biases | 
| Group Privacy Issues | Privacy infringement, data misuse | Promote transparency in data handling | 
Organizations must remain vigilant and proactive in addressing these challenges to ensure ethical and secure use of AI within performance management systems.
